About Cholesterol

CholesterolSynonym: 3-Hydroxy-5-cholestene, 5-Cholesten-3-ol CAS Number 57-88-5 Empirical Formula (Hill Notation) C27H46O Molecular Weight 386.65 biological source ovine from animal grade EP (Reference Standard) form neat bp 360C(lit.) mp 147-149C(lit.) density 1.067g/mLat 25C(lit.) format neat
